A New "Budget" SSD in 2026? – Samsung 990 Test & Review

This review examines Samsung's new 990 SSD, a Gen 4 consumer drive positioned below the company's Pro and EVO product lines. Rather than focusing on headline specifications alone, the presentation evaluates how the drive performs across everyday computing, gaming, sustained workloads, and practical purchasing considerations. The video also places the product within the broader SSD market, emphasizing the return of a consumer-focused storage launch at a time when much of the industry's attention has shifted toward AI infrastructure and enterprise hardware.

One of the video's strengths is its clear explanation of where this SSD fits in Samsung's lineup. The presenter walks through the available capacities, expected design choices, and likely use of QLC NAND and a DRAM-less architecture, explaining how these decisions affect endurance, warranty length, and expected pricing. While some technical conclusions—such as the memory type—are presented as informed inference rather than official confirmation, the distinction is reasonably clear throughout.

The benchmark discussion is well organized and practical. Instead of relying solely on sequential speed numbers, the review highlights workloads that better reflect everyday usage, including PCMark, 3DMark Storage, latency testing, and sustained consistency testing. This gives viewers a more complete understanding of how the drive behaves in different scenarios. The presenter also avoids overstating benchmark results, acknowledging where the drive performs surprisingly well while recognizing that premium Gen 5 and higher-end TLC drives remain faster under demanding workloads.

The gaming recommendations are similarly balanced. Although the drive meets the sequential read performance expected for PlayStation 5 compatibility, the reviewer still recommends a DRAM-equipped SSD for that platform because the console cannot take advantage of Host Memory Buffer technology. Rather than treating specification compliance as the only factor, the discussion considers longer-term practical use and future game demands without presenting those possibilities as certainty.

Another positive aspect is the attention given to value rather than raw performance. The reviewer repeatedly emphasizes that the drive's success ultimately depends on its retail pricing, noting that official pricing was unavailable at the time of testing. Predictions about Samsung's pricing strategy are clearly presented as personal expectations rather than established fact, and the conclusion appropriately avoids recommending the product outright until its market price can be evaluated against competing drives.

The presentation remains accessible despite covering technical topics. Features such as Host Memory Buffer, QLC flash, endurance ratings, sustained write behavior, and thermal considerations are explained in practical terms without becoming overly simplistic. The pacing allows viewers to understand why benchmark differences matter instead of merely presenting charts and numbers.

The primary limitation is that some purchasing conclusions necessarily remain incomplete because pricing was unavailable during the review. Since affordability is central to the product's positioning, viewers cannot fully judge its competitiveness until launch pricing is known. The video also relies on testing performed on an older benchmark platform, with the presenter explaining that a newer testing setup is still in the process of replacing the previous one. While this is openly disclosed, it introduces a minor limitation for viewers seeking comparisons generated under the latest methodology.

This review succeeds by focusing on realistic usage rather than marketing specifications. It presents the Samsung 990 as a budget-oriented SSD with competitive everyday performance while carefully identifying where its limitations appear under sustained workloads and heavier use. The discussion remains measured throughout, avoiding exaggerated claims and repeatedly emphasizing that the drive's overall value depends on its eventual retail price. As a result, the review provides useful guidance for viewers considering mainstream storage upgrades while appropriately separating measured performance from future market expectations.
